   X-rays can be executed to additional evaluate the joint or bony modifications, and to aid diagnose any underlying orthopedic conditions.  In some instances, a lot more Innovative imaging can be carried out to better evaluate the cartilage along with other gentle tissue buildings encompassing the bone that do not display up on X-rays. To look at People locations, your veterinarian will schedule an arthroscopy, CT or MRI.   Treatment  The aim of treatment is to attenuate pain, gradual the development of injury, and retain or acquire muscle mass mass. Treatment is achieved with a combination of therapies, which may contain any of the subsequent:   Way of living variations:   Body weight control  Low-influence functions, like leash walks or swimming  Utilization of non-slip rugs and ramps for getting on beds, couches or cars and trucks   Bodily rehabilitation:   Underwater treadmill  Number of movement workout routines or other therapeutic modalities — like acupuncture, LASER therapy and a lot more   Pain management:   NSAIDs (n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ory medicine) are generally prescribed remedies to deal with OA pain and inflammation. Your Canine would require plan monitoring with blood perform whenever they demand long-term NSAIDs.    Added prescription drugs, which include gabapentin and amantadine, could be offered in combination with NSAIDs. Librela (bedinvetmab) is actually a kind of injectable medication generally known as a monoclonal antibody that can be supplied the moment regular to supply extended-time period Charge of OA pain. It targets a particular driver of OA pain termed nerve growth component (NGF). Joint support:    Supplements, like glucosamine and chondroitin sulfate, and omega-3 fatty acids  Joint injections, for instance platelet-rich plasma, stem cell therapy or RSO (radiosynoviorthesis or model title Synovetin OA)  Operation:   Can be recommended for many situations which have underlying causes of OA, for instance hip dysplasia, cranial cruciate ligament rupture and elbow dysplasia, amid Other individuals   End result  OA leads to progressive harm to impacted joints, along with the prognosis varies according to the underlying induce and severity. When there is not any cure for OA, there are many methods browse around this web-site to deal with pain and hold off its progression, enabling a lot of dogs to Dwell comfortably by using a multimodal approach to treatment.   The earlier OA is diagnosed and managed before the check these guys out extreme progression of OA, the higher the extensive-expression result.   Picture furnished.
